Morocco's tax system is administered by the Direction Generale des Impots (DGI) and applies a progressive personal income tax known as the Impot sur le Revenu (IR) with rates from 0% to 38%, denominated in the Moroccan Dirham (MAD). The progressive structure features six tax bands, with the first MAD 30,000 of annual income exempt from tax, and rates increasing through 10%, 20%, 30%, 34%, to the top rate of 38% on annual income exceeding MAD 180,000. Employees in Morocco contribute to the Caisse Nationale de Securite Sociale (CNSS) at approximately 4.48% of gross salary (capped at MAD 6,000/month), while employers contribute approximately 8.98% plus additional charges for AMO health insurance, family allowances, and vocational training. The total employer social charge is approximately 21.09% of gross salary. Morocco applies a standard VAT rate of 20% on most goods and services, with reduced rates of 14%, 10%, and 7% on specific categories including basic necessities, water, electricity, and pharmaceutical products. The fiscal year follows the calendar year, and employers must withhold IR from employee salaries and remit it to the DGI monthly. Morocco's diversified economy spans manufacturing, tourism, agriculture, mining (phosphates), and a growing automotive and aerospace industry. The country's strategic position bridging Africa and Europe makes it a major hub for investment and trade.
